Minutes — Management Meeting, Regional Sales Review

Attendees: heads of department; chaired by T. Valco.

Northgate region: 8% above target. Erriswold: flat, staffing gaps cited. Pellam Coast: down 5%, pricing pressure from local rivals.

Actions: Erriswold hiring plan due in two weeks; Pellam discount trial approved for one quarter.

Next review in six weeks. Forward plans are summarised below.

confidential, yagaf-kaguf: The eastern region missed its Kasok quota by 57.3 percent last quarter. Rusielek Works plans to raise the Kelix list price by 37.6 percent in February. The pricing group signed off on a budget of $308.5 million for Project Quenwyn. The renewal with Norwynax Foods closes at $199.4 million a year, 2.4 percent above the last contract.

## Tuning

The receipt mailer (Almsgate) batches donation receipts and sends through the Thornquay relay. On-call: if the queue backs up, resist the urge to crank batch size — the relay rate-limits per connection, and bigger batches just mean bigger retries. Scale worker count first, then shorten the flush interval. Dedupe window must stay longer than the retry horizon or donors get duplicate receipts, which generates tickets. All knobs live in one place and are read at worker start. Current production values follow.

tuning table, kajop-yafof:
QUOTAS = {
    "wenath": 10,
    "ulaael": 5,
}

Handover: Fennel → Orla. The zero-downtime migration for the Bramblewick orders schema is mid-flight: dual-writes are live, backfill is at 80%, and the cutover flag stays off until verification passes. Reviewer note: the expand/contract steps are split into separate PRs on purpose. The migration runner's locked state store needs the recovery passphrase, which appears on the line below.

unlock words, yawig-kadug: belox-holion-wenath-holwyn-ulaiel-ulaiel-eliix

## Artifact Signing — SDK Parity Notes (Weekly Sync)

Kestrel SDK for Android reached parity with the Swift client this sprint: offline queueing, batched telemetry, and retry semantics now match. Both SDKs ship as signed artifacts from the same pipeline. Remaining gap: background sync throttling, targeted next sprint. Verify both release bundles before tagging. Both artifacts validate against the shared signing key below.

signing key of kawig-fafog = bky19_6Fypv1qws7J8qJtaYjX